Two Gunmen Open Fire on Woman Multiple Times in Studio City, According to LAPD

A woman was shot multiple times in Studio City late Friday night, according to the Los Angeles Police Department. The incident occurred around 11 p.m. in a residential area near the 3900 block of Kentucky Drive.

The victim, a 39-year-old woman, had just parked her car when two gunmen approached her on foot and opened fire. After the shooting, the suspects fled the scene in a vehicle. Paramedics arrived quickly and transported the woman to a nearby hospital, where she is currently listed in stable condition.

Authorities have not disclosed how many times the woman was shot or the specific locations of her injuries. The investigation is ongoing, and the police have not yet determined whether the shooting was gang-related.
